Senior HR Specialist
Tenet Physician Resources
The Specialist-HR Services, Sr is responsible for assisting the Manager, Human Resources with implementation and execution of the various human resources related strategic initiatives. Participates in various aspects of Human resources programs, coordinating programs or activities as assigned. Areas of responsibility include general HR functions, workers compensation, employee relations, training and development and rewards and recognition programs. Facilitates the resolution of various Human Resources problems and provides support to employees and management staff consistent with the policies and procedures established. This is an in office role and the office is located in the 10000 block of North 25th Avenue in Phoenix. Qualifications: Required: Bachelors in related field or equivalent experience Required: Seeking 3 to 6 years years in Human Resources; Prior experience in a Healthcare setting is preferred Preferred: SHRM-SCP, SPHR or CHHR, or equivalent HR certification Additional skills required: The interpersonal skills necessary to interact effectively with employees, medical personnel, and other members of the health care team. Ability to work on multiple projects, work independently as well as collaboratively in a fast-paced environment under minimal supervision. Capable of data collection, analysis and interpretation. Creation of documents to support data findings. Strong written and verbal communication skills. Advanced computer skills. Must display a high degree of discretion and confidentially. Working knowledge of EEOC, federal and state labor laws, FMLA, and ADA.
